What we are doing

Friday 28, Saturday 29 and Sunday 30 November 2025: overnight only 8.00pm–5.00am
Sewer works:
As part of our station enabling works, we need to connect the tunnelling from our HS2 SCS site to Old Oak Common. These works will take place next year, and you can find out more information about this work in SCS’ newsletter: https://assets.hs2.org.uk/wp-content/uploads/2024/10/UPDATE_HS2-SCS-25-1141-Old-Oak-Common-Tunnel-October-2025.pdf

There will be no impact on residential services during any of these works. Access for Wells House Road residents and visitors will be maintained throughout.

Full weekend closure from 6.00am Saturday 6 to 10.00pm Sunday 7 December
Tie-in for the northern realignment: To help us construct the northern realignment on Old Oak Common Lane, there’ll be a weekend when Old Oak Common Lane will be closed to allow new and existing stretches of road to be connected. This will help us lay out the new foundations for the road. You can find out more information about these works in the following newsletter: https://www.hs2.org.uk/about-us/documents/old-oak-common-lane-newsletter-july-2025/

Access for Wells House Road residents will be maintained at all times. Work over this weekend will include:

• Plaining out the road (with a machine like a combine harvester)
• Realigning tarmac
• Lining the road
• Utility connections

A second weekend closure will follow early in the new year and we’ll share details soon.
